Medium Adjustable Easel available for $2.99 at Jo-Ann's Fabric and Crafts (available elsewhere).

I got the idea from this iLounge thread, but contrary to the OP, it's the medium model you want, not the small.

I picked up 2 on Sunday: one for the office and one for the kitchen. So far, so good!
